RAWALPINDI: Interior Minister Sheikh Rasheed has ordered the military to remove tourists from Murree, where at least 19 people have perished as a result of heavy snowfall and road closures.
“There is a huge influx of tourists in Murree and Galyat areas and the administration despite multiple attempts remained unsuccessful in clearing the roads,” the interior minister said.
He further stated that civil and armed troops had been dispatched to Murree to evacuate visitors. Sheikh Rasheed added, “We have summoned five platoons of Pakistan Army foot soldiers, as well as FC and Rangers to clear the roadways.”
He claims that 1000 automobiles are currently stranded on the roads leading to the tourist attraction.
Only vehicles carrying relief supplies and warm clothing are allowed to enter Murree, according to the interior minister, and attempts are underway to relocate trapped tourists to safe locations after some vehicles were rescued and others were sent back by officials.
“Those walking on foot are not allowed to travel to Murree,” he said, adding that it was the first time in 20 years that such a big number of people visited the tourist destination, creating a problem.
The federal government has decided to close all highways going to Murree.

Sheikh Rasheed Ahmed said yesterday that the federal government has decided to restrict all roads leading to Murree in order to reduce tourist inflow.
Sheikh Rasheed Ahmed stated that the decision to close access to Murree was made due to the large number of tourists flocking to the hill resort to enjoy the snowfall.
Tourists would be diverted to alternative routes from Murree, according to the interior minister.
Rasheed urged tourists not to travel to Murree and Galyat, which are already overcrowded due to the enormous number of tourists staying in the hilly areas. He further stated that over 100,000 automobiles have entered Murree and Galyat, causing traffic congestion.
He claimed that the governments of Murree and Islamabad are actively aiding tourists.
